Exploration Place Inc is located in Wichita, KS. The organization was established in 1985. According to its NTEE Classification (A50) the organization is classified as: Museums, under the broad grouping of Arts, Culture & Humanities and related organizations. As of 06/2023, Exploration Place Inc employed 114 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Exploration Place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2021, Exploration Place Inc generated $7.7m in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 7 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 3.5%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$5.5m during the year ending 06/2021. While expenses have increased by 4.1% per year over the past 7 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TO INSPIRE A DEEPER INTEREST IN SCIENCE AND TECHNOLOGY THROUGH CREATIVE AND FUN EXPERIENCES FOR ALL.
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
PROVIDING "HANDS-ON" LEARNING ENVIRONMENT FOR PEOPLE OF ALL AGES. THE MUSEUM IS OPEN 7 DAYS PER WEEK. TOTAL FACILITY ATTENDANCE WAS APPROXIMATELY 363,047.
